The verdict against the head of Gagauzia Evgenia Hutsul, accused of allegedly financing the opposition party "Shor", is an internal matter of Moldova. This was announced on August 5 at a briefing by Deputy Official Representative of the UN Secretary-General Farhan Haq.
"I believe that this is a matter of the internal judicial system," TASS quoted him as saying.
Earlier that day, Hutsul was sentenced to seven years in prison in the case of financing the Shor party. A protest rally was held in front of the courthouse in support of her. The head of Gagauzia expressed great support from the people of the autonomy and urged "not to give up."
